Oneida Health Hospital
| Hospital | Distance | Type | Rating | ER |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Oneida Health Hospital | 16.7 mi | Acute Care Hospitals | 3/5 | ✓ |
| St Joseph'S Hospital Health Center | 17.7 mi | Acute Care Hospitals | 2/5 | ✓ |
| Crouse Hospital | 18.9 mi | Acute Care Hospitals | 2/5 | ✓ |
| University Hospital S U N Y Health Science Center | 18.9 mi | Acute Care Hospitals | 2/5 | ✓ |
| Syracuse Va Medical Center | 18.9 mi | Acute Care - Veterans Administration | 2/5 | ✓ |
Cleveland has an obesity rate of 36.5%, which is near the national average. The depression rate is 21.7%, 1.8pp below the national average. About 6.4% of adults lack health insurance. 79.7%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 2.2 out of 5.
